Why Mindfulness Training Programs Are Essential During Mergers and Acquisitions
Mergers and acquisitions (M&A) are inherently complex and fast-paced, often triggering significant stress and uncertainty among employees. Mindfulness training programs provide practical tools that help teams manage stress, sharpen focus, and adapt quickly—capabilities essential for successfully navigating the dynamic environment of M&A.
During these transitions, employees face evolving roles, cultural integration challenges, and organizational ambiguity. Without support, these factors can lead to burnout, disengagement, and diminished productivity. Mindfulness offers a scientifically supported approach to mitigate these risks by enhancing emotional resilience and cognitive flexibility.

Step-by-Step Guide to Implementing Mindfulness Training Strategies
To operationalize these strategies effectively, follow this detailed implementation plan with concrete steps and examples:
1. Customize Mindfulness Content to M&A Stressors
- Identify Pain Points: Deploy anonymous, real-time surveys (e.g., via Zigpoll) or conduct focus groups to uncover specific stressors employees face during mergers.
- Co-Create Sessions: Collaborate with certified mindfulness trainers to develop targeted exercises addressing identified challenges.
- Use Scenario-Based Learning: Incorporate role-playing and real-world examples such as navigating role ambiguity or cultural integration to enhance practical application.
Example: A financial services firm used anonymous surveys to identify communication breakdowns during integration and developed mindfulness sessions focused on empathetic listening and conflict resolution.
2. Embed Mindfulness Into Daily Workflows
- Schedule Micro-Practices: Introduce 5-minute mindfulness breaks at the start or end of meetings to build consistent practice.
- Leverage Digital Nudges: Integrate calendar reminders or use platforms like Microsoft Teams or Slack to prompt mindfulness exercises.
- Foster Peer Sharing: Encourage teams to discuss mindfulness experiences during daily stand-ups to build accountability and normalize the practice.
Example: A tech company incorporated mindfulness reminders into Slack channels, resulting in a 30% increase in daily practice adherence.

Mindfulness Training Programs Explained
Mindfulness training programs are structured initiatives designed to teach individuals how to cultivate present-moment awareness. They focus on reducing stress, improving emotional regulation, and enhancing cognitive control through techniques like guided meditation and breathing exercises.
In M&A contexts, these programs help employees manage uncertainty and complexity by fostering adaptability and reducing reactive stress responses, ultimately supporting smoother transitions and better business outcomes.
